IMIPAW Automatic Cat Feeder
3 sourcesall derived$30.99as of Aug 1

The IMIPAW Automatic Cat Feeder offers programmable feeding schedules with up to 6 meals per day and a 3L capacity equivalent to 12 cups. It features a dual power supply system and anti-clog design for reliable operation. However, some users have reported serious reliability issues and safety concerns, leading to mixed reviews and loss of trust among purchasers. While praised for its ease of use and dual power backup, potential buyers should weigh these concerns against its convenience features.

Pawsync Smart Pet Feeder
Higher ratedRanked #4 in Best Automatic Pet Feeders
Pawsync Smart Pet Feeder
3 sourcesall derived$80as of Aug 2

The Pawsync Smart Pet Feeder is a Wi-Fi hopper feeder built around a scale: it weighs each portion instead of counting auger turns, which makes it a tool for controlling a pet's intake rather than just keeping the bowl full. CNET's John Carlsen used it to hold his cat to a set ration after a health scare and came away positive, matching Serious Insights; a video review landed at 4 out of 5. The constraints are kibble between 4mm and 15mm, dry food only, and a battery backup you have to buy the batteries for. Cats and small dogs on measured diets are the buyers.
